A Fancy work Bazaar, for the be eit of the school, will be held Craig's new store room on the nigi of December the fourteoth. The will be fancy work for the ladies, fish pond for the children, and refes Mients for evreybody. The proceeds will be used to p for much needed furnishings in t school. Everybody is urged to con and help a worthy cause. Holijay Rates Over Southern Rtailw 'I'he Southern Railway will a Excursion tickets between all poit East of the Mississlyi and South the Ohio and Potomac Rivers to ai from St. Louis and intermedi points. Rate one fare and one thi plus twenty five cents fQr round tri Tickats sold December 20th to 25t inclusive, December 30th-31st. 19li and January 1st. 1907, with lini good to leave destination returnii niot later than niidnight January 71 1907. For full information, apply to i Ticket Agent of the Southern Ra way, or write R,. W. Hunt, Divisic Passenger Agent, Charleston, S. G. B. Allen, Aest. General Pat enger Agent.
